Vegas Strong
Players and teams honored the victims of the attack in Las Vegas. See the tributes from around the league.

Jacksonville Jaguars cornerback Jalen Ramsey (20) wears cleats honoring the victims of the recent mass shooting in Las Vegas while playing against the Pittsburgh Steelers in the second quarter of the NFL football game , Sunday, Oct. 8, 2017, in Pittsburgh.

Carolina Panthers quarterback Cam Newton sports a Pray for Vegas version of an Under Armour cleat during warmups of an NFL football game against the Detroit Lions, Sunday, Oct. 8, 2017, in Detroit. (AP Photo/Jose Juarez)

The Oakland Raiders will wear a Vegas Strong decal on their helmets for their Week 5 game against the Baltimore Ravens.

Cincinnati Bengals cornerback Dre Kirkpatrick wears cleats in honor of the victims of the recent mass shooting in Las Vegas before an NFL football game against the Buffalo Bills, Sunday, Oct. 8, 2017, in Cincinnati.

Oakland Raiders wide receiver Cordarrelle Patterson wears cleats to honor the victims in the Las Vegas shooting before an NFL football game against the Baltimore Ravens in Oakland, Calif., Sunday, Oct. 8, 2017.

Baltimore Ravens offensive tackle Ronnie Stanley (79) will be donating to support victims of the attack in Las Vegas.
